In addition to carpentry and various synthetic, casein glue is widely used in home construction. It is made from low-fat cottage cheese and some other ingredients that are added in small amounts to make the casein water-soluble and water-resistant after drying.:

Casein goes on sale in the form of a heavy white powder and does not require any additional components for the preparation of glue, except for boiled water at room temperature. Glue is prepared immediately before use in the following proportion: 100 g of water is added to 230 g of powder if you want to get liquid glue, or 170 g of water if the glue should be thick.:

The powder is poured into water gradually, with continuous stirring of the mixture. It is necessary to stir the glue until a completely homogeneous mass is obtained, for 20-40 minutes, depending on the type of glue, its moisture content, etc. During this time, the so-called "ripening" of the adhesive occurs.:

Stirring the mixture by hand is not easy and unpleasant. Therefore, it is recommended to prepare casein glue in this way: mix the powder with water first with a hand-held wooden spatula until the entire powder swells enough, and lumps and grains are crushed; after that, an electric stirrer, shown in the figure, is lowered into a jar of glue:

It is not difficult to make it yourself by using a small-sized motor from a room fan or an electrified toy for children with transmission through some kind of reduction gear. You can finally use the now commercially available electric machines for making a cocktail. Of course, battery power will have to be converted to mains power - through a step-down transformer and a simple rectifier. An electric stirrer for 15 - 20 minutes brings the adhesive to the desired condition.:

It is recommended to prepare casein glue in glass or porcelain dishes. After using the mixture, carefully remove the remaining glue, wash the dishes with warm water and only then do a new batch. Do not add fresh glue to the old one. Casein glue, depending on its composition and quality, can be used after preparation for 2-4 hours. Glue that has begun to gelatinize or coagulate is no longer suitable for work. It cannot be diluted with water, as the adhesive qualities are not restored from this.:

Casein glues plywood (not bakelized), wood to wood, various fabrics to wood well. But it shrinks a lot when it dries, causing warping, and therefore is unsuitable for gluing very thin parts, as well as fabrics together. Thick casein perfectly glues foam of all grades. Not suitable for bonding metals, plexiglass and rubber.:

When gluing with casein, wooden parts must be carefully fitted (joined) to each other so that the thickness of the glue line is minimal. Glue is applied to the surface of the products to be glued with a bast brush or a flat wooden spatula of a suitable shape. Bristle brushes are not recommended, as they quickly fail. Before connecting the glued parts, they are given the so-called "exposure" for several minutes, so that the glue is absorbed deeper into the wood. After that, the parts are connected, fixed in the desired position and clamped with clamps, zvinki or "flies" - depending on the configuration of the parts and the place of gluing.:

The time the parts are kept in a compressed state affects the strength of the seam. therefore, the clamps should not be removed before the adhesive has completely cured, which usually occurs within 24 hours at +20 °C. The chipping strength of the bond under such conditions ranges from 100 to 140 kg/cm2. This means that under load, pine and spruce will not collapse along the glue line, but along the whole tree.:

When soaking a sample correctly glued with casein glue in water for 24 hours, it should retain at least 70% strength. This picture takes place:

in direct contact of the adhesive seam with water. If the glue line is protected by a layer of paint or waterproof varnish, its strength remains practically unchanged during a very long operation.:

If there is no place to buy ready-made casein powder, you can cook it yourself. To do this, ordinary cow's milk is skimmed on a separator or, what else:

it’s easier, they let it settle and turn sour in a narrow, tall bowl. Then the fats are removed (sour cream and cream), and a little hydrochloric or sulfuric acid is added to the rest of the milk with a pipette. At the same time, the milk quickly coagulates, casein flakes fall out of it. Curdled milk is poured into a sieve (or gauze), the whey is squeezed out, and the remaining mass - casein - is dried and crushed in a mortar to obtain a powder.:

To prepare a waterproof glue, almost as good as a purchased one, mix 100 weight parts of casein powder with 20 parts of slaked lime and 500 - 600 parts of water in the following sequence: first, casein is soaked in 40 parts of water, when it swells well, lime is added, dissolved in the rest parts of water, stirred for 30 minutes, then introduced into a solution of 0.5-1 g of potassium permanganate (potassium permanganate) and stirred for another 20-30 minutes until a homogeneous creamy mass is obtained.:

Casein glue is used when assembling frame frames (gluing scarves, knitting corners, etc.), for gluing the frame of a type-setting boat, for connecting plywood sheathing with a frame, for pasting a finished boat with cotton fabric (only in the absence of resin or nitro glues), for gluing items of internal equipment (seats, boxes, enclosures, lockers, etc.), for gluing oars, parts of the spars of sailing ships.

Machine for thinning flowers in gardens 02.05.2024

In modern agriculture, technological progress is developing aimed at increasing the efficiency of plant care processes. The innovative Florix flower thinning machine was presented in Italy, designed to optimize the harvesting stage. This tool is equipped with mobile arms, allowing it to be easily adapted to the needs of the garden. The operator can adjust the speed of the thin wires by controlling them from the tractor cab using a joystick. This approach significantly increases the efficiency of the flower thinning process, providing the possibility of individual adjustment to the specific conditions of the garden, as well as the variety and type of fruit grown in it. After testing the Florix machine for two years on various types of fruit, the results were very encouraging. Advanced Infrared Microscope 02.05.2024

Microscopes play an important role in scientific research, allowing scientists to delve into structures and processes invisible to the eye. However, various microscopy methods have their limitations, and among them was the limitation of resolution when using the infrared range. But the latest achievements of Japanese researchers from the University of Tokyo open up new prospects for studying the microworld. Scientists from the University of Tokyo have unveiled a new microscope that will revolutionize the capabilities of infrared microscopy. This advanced instrument allows you to see the internal structures of living bacteria with amazing clarity on the nanometer scale. Typically, mid-infrared microscopes are limited by low resolution, but the latest development from Japanese researchers overcomes these limitations. 4D drone camera 29.07.2017

A team of scientists from Stanford University has created a 4D camera designed for unmanned vehicles and drones that will deliver goods.

The developers call it the world's first wide-angle (140°) light field camera with a single lens. The camera allows you to calculate and record information about the distance to light sources. As a result, the focus point can be changed already in the finished picture.

The creators of the novelty, comparing ordinary cameras with their own design, say about the peephole and the window: "A regular photograph does not allow you to get additional information about the depth of the image and so on. Looking through the window, you can see much more."

Such cameras will allow robots and unmanned vehicles to more confidently navigate in space, avoiding obstacles and collisions, even in low light and bad weather conditions.
